    async def execute(self):
        fltr = chp.filter_from_matcher(self.matcher, self.refresh)
        details = await self.finder.info_for(filtr=fltr)

        msgs = []
        for serial, info in details.items():
            msgs.append(DeviceMessages.GetPower(target=serial))

            if "multizone" in info["cap"]:
                msgs.append(
                    MultiZoneMessages.GetColorZones(start_index=0, end_index=255, target=serial)
                )
            elif "chain" in info["cap"]:
                msgs.append(
                    TileMessages.Get64(tile_index=0, length=5, x=0, y=0, width=8, target=serial)
                )
            else:
                msgs.append(LightMessages.GetColor(target=serial))

        state = defaultdict(dict)
        afr = await self.finder.args_for_run()
        async for pkt, _, _ in self.target.script(msgs).run_with(
            None, afr, multiple_replies=True, first_wait=0.5
        ):
            if pkt | DeviceMessages.StatePower:
                state[pkt.serial]["power"] = pkt.level != 0
            elif pkt | LightMessages.LightState:
                hsbk = f"kelvin:{pkt.kelvin} saturation:{pkt.saturation} brightness:{pkt.brightness} hue:{pkt.hue}"
                state[pkt.serial]["color"] = hsbk
            elif pkt | MultiZoneMessages.StateMultiZone:
                if "zones" not in state[pkt.serial]:
                    state[pkt.serial]["zones"] = {}
                for i, zi in enumerate(range(pkt.zone_index, pkt.zone_index + 8)):
                    c = pkt.colors[i]
                    state[pkt.serial]["zones"][zi] = [c.hue, c.saturation, c.brightness, c.kelvin]
            elif pkt | TileMessages.State64:
                if "chain" not in state[pkt.serial]:
                    state[pkt.serial]["chain"] = {}
                colors = [[c.hue, c.saturation, c.brightness, c.kelvin] for c in pkt.colors]
                state[pkt.serial]["chain"][pkt.tile_index] = colors

        scene = []
        for serial, info in sorted(state.items()):
            if "zones" in info:
                info["zones"] = [hsbk for _, hsbk in sorted(info["zones"].items())]
            if "chain" in info:
                info["chain"] = [hsbks for _, hsbks in sorted(info["chain"].items())]

            scene.append({"matcher": {"serial": serial}, **info})

        if self.just_return:
            return scene

        args = {
            "uuid": self.uuid,
            "scene": scene,
            "label": self.label,
            "description": self.description,
        }
        return await self.executor.execute(self.path, {"command": "scene_change", "args": args})

        def messages(self):
            if not self.is_light:
                return Skip

            if self.zones is Zones.SINGLE:
                return [LightMessages.GetColor()]

            elif self.zones is Zones.MATRIX:
                return [
                    TileMessages.Get64(
                        x=0, y=0, tile_index=0, length=255, width=self.deps["chain"]["width"]
                    )
                ]

            else:
                return []
